36 references to Parser
System.Web (33)
UI\CollectionBuilder.cs (1)
85Type childType = Parser.MapStringToType(tagName, attribs);
UI\ControlBuilder.cs (24)
449if (Parser == null) 452return Parser.FInDesigner; 462return Parser is PageThemeParser; 547return Parser.CompilationMode; 850if (!Parser.IgnoreParseErrors && entry.ParsedExpressionData == null) { 1031DesignTimePageThemeParser themeParser = Parser as DesignTimePageThemeParser; 1091if (!Parser.PageParserFilterProcessedEventHookupAttribute(ID, eventDesc.Name, value)) { 1093Parser.OnFoundEventHandler(name); 1372subBuilder = CreateBuilderFromType(Parser, this, typeof(DesignerDataBoundLiteralControl), 1386dataBoundBuilder.Init(Parser, this, typeof(DataBoundLiteralControl), null, null, null); 1792builder.Init(Parser, (ControlBuilder)this, null, tagName, null, attribs); 1797builder = CreateBuilderFromType(Parser, this, childType, tagName, null, 1867return new ObjectPersistData(this, Parser.RootBuilder.BuiltObjects); 2106if (Parser.DesignTimeDataBindHandler != null) { 2107control.DataBinding += Parser.DesignTimeDataBindHandler; 2114Parser.RootBuilder.BuiltObjects[obj] = this; 2734if (!Parser.PageParserFilterProcessedDataBindingAttribute(ID, attribname, code)) { 2736Parser.EnsureCodeAllowed(); 2773expressionBuilder = ExpressionBuilder.GetExpressionBuilder(expressionPrefix, Parser.CurrentVirtualPath); 2866if (Parser.FInDesigner && Parser.DesignerHost != null) { 2867implicitResourceProvider = (IImplicitResourceProvider)Parser.DesignerHost.GetService(typeof(IImplicitResourceProvider)); 2870implicitResourceProvider = Parser.GetImplicitResourceProvider(); 2884ExpressionBuilder resourcesExpressionBuilder = ExpressionBuilder.GetExpressionBuilder("resources", Parser.CurrentVirtualPath, host);
UI\Page.cs (3)
84_firstLiteralLineNumber = Parser._lineNumber - Util.LineCount(text, iFirstNonWhiteSpace, text.Length); 110null, Parser.CurrentVirtualPath, _firstLiteralText, _firstLiteralLineNumber); 114Parser._lineNumber = _firstControlBuilder.Line;
UI\TemplateBuilder.cs (2)
94((PageThemeParser)Parser).CurrentSkinBuilder = parentBuilder; 102((PageThemeParser)Parser).CurrentSkinBuilder = null;
UI\TemplateParser.cs (1)
1571if (!(subBuilder.Parser is PageThemeParser) && cacheAttrib != null) {
UI\WebControls\WizardStepBase.cs (2)
19if (Parser.FInDesigner || Parser is PageThemeParser)
System.Web.Mobile (3)
UI\MobileControls\DeviceSpecificChoice.cs (2)
541Parser, this, 617new CompileLiteralTextParser(Parser, this, "xxxx", 1);
UI\MobileControls\LiteralTextContainerControlBuilder.cs (1)
47new CompileLiteralTextParser(Parser, this, String.Empty, 1);